The Three Eras of Search
| Era | Period | How It Works | Optimization |
|---|---|---|---|
| Directory era | 1994-2000 | Yahoo, DMOZ — human-curated links | Submit to directories |
| Algorithm era | 2000-2023 | Google — algorithmic ranking of links | SEO (keywords, links, technical) |
| AI era | 2023-present | ChatGPT, Perplexity, AI Overviews — AI-generated answers | GEO (authority, structure, citations) |
5 Predictions for AI Search by 2028
1. Zero-Click Will Become the Norm
Today, an estimated 60% of Google searches result in zero clicks. By 2028, this will exceed 80% as AI answers become more comprehensive. The implication: being cited in the answer becomes more important than ranking in the links below it.
2. Brand Authority Will Matter More Than Keywords
Traditional SEO is keyword-centric. AI search is entity-centric. AI models don’t match keywords — they evaluate which brands are the most authoritative sources for a topic. The shift from keyword optimization to brand authority building is the defining change of the AI search era.
3. Content Quality Will Be the Ultimate Differentiator
AI models can easily identify thin, regurgitated, or low-value content. The content that gets cited by AI is original, expert-authored, data-rich, and genuinely useful. As AI search grows, the gap between high-quality and low-quality content in terms of visibility will widen dramatically.
4. Multi-Platform Optimization Will Be Essential
Just as businesses today need both Google and social media presence, businesses in 2028 will need visibility across Google, ChatGPT, Perplexity, and whatever new AI search platforms emerge. Multi-platform GEO will be as standard as multi-channel marketing is today.
5. AI Will Become a Major Purchase Influence
By 2028, AI recommendations will influence an estimated 40% of online purchases (up from approximately 15% in 2026). Being recommended by AI will be as important as being recommended by friends or influencers.
What to Do About It Now
Immediate Actions (This Month)
Audit your AI visibility — ask your target queries across ChatGPT, Perplexity, and Google. Know where you stand.
Add structured data — implement FAQ, Organization, and Product schema on your key pages. This is the fastest technical win.
Create one definitive guide — pick your most important topic and create the most comprehensive resource online. This establishes topical authority.
Short-Term Actions (Next 3 Months)
Build a content cluster — 10-20 interconnected articles covering your niche comprehensively.
Start brand mention building — contribute to industry publications, participate in forums, earn press coverage.
Implement llms.txt — help AI models understand your site structure and authority areas.

FAQ: The Future of Search
Will Google become irrelevant?
No. Google will remain the largest search platform for years, but its role is changing. Google is integrating AI (AI Overviews) to stay relevant, and traditional Google SEO continues to be the foundation of GEO. The shift is from Google-only to Google-plus-AI — not from Google to AI.
